Output fc577fc623a0160ec51da72b980ca2fe15644f74d4663555c4e9c32a75e9ab81:0

value
28214084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d5713b0b5b769bd6df114577cadb72064a9488 OP_EQUAL
address
31mRcmvC5HfEQWD3vW8HY6FKZdi5CaAB5f
transaction
fc577fc623a0160ec51da72b980ca2fe15644f74d4663555c4e9c32a75e9ab81
confirmations
341572
spent
true